Are Cryptocurrencies Safe Investments?

Cryptocurrencies have attracted a reputation as unstable investments, due to high investor losses as a result of scams, hacks, and bugs. Although the underlying cryptography is generally secure, the technical complexity of using and storing crypto assets can be a major hazard to new users.

In addition to the market risks associated with speculative assets, cryptocurrency investors should be aware of the following risks:

  • User risk: Unlike traditional finance, there is no way to reverse or cancel a cryptocurrency transaction after it has already been sent. By some estimates, about a fifth of all bitcoins are now inaccessible due to lost passwords or incorrect sending addresses.11
  • Regulatory risks: The regulatory status of some cryptocurrencies is still unclear, with many governments seeking to regulate them as securities, currencies, or both. A sudden regulatory crackdown could make it difficult to sell cryptocurrencies, or cause a market-wide price drop.
  • Counterparty risks: Many investors and merchants rely on exchanges or other custodians to store their cryptocurrency. Theft or loss by one of these third parties could result in the loss of one's entire investment.
  • Management risks: Due to the lack of coherent regulations, there are few protections against deceptive or unethical management practices. Many investors have lost large sums to management teams that failed to deliver a product.
  • Programming risks: Many investment and lending platforms use automated smart contracts to control the movement of user deposits. An investor using one of these platforms assumes the risk that a bug or exploit in these programs could cause them to lose their investment.
  • Market Manipulation: Market manipulation remains a substantial problem in the cryptocurrency space, and some exchanges have been accused of manipulating prices or trading against their customers.

Despite these risks, cryptocurrencies have seen a major leap in prices, with the total market capitalization rising to over $1 trillion.12 Despite the speculative nature of the asset, some have been able to create substantial fortunes by taking on the risk of investing in early-stage cryptocurrencies.

Are Cryptocurrencies Legal?

Fiat currencies derive their authority from the government or monetary authorities. For example, each dollar bill is backstopped by the Federal Reserve.

But cryptocurrencies are not backed by any public or private entities. Therefore, it has been difficult to make a case for their legal status in different financial jurisdictions throughout the world. It doesn't help matters that cryptocurrencies have largely functioned outside most existing financial infrastructure. The legal status of cryptocurrencies has implications for their use in daily transactions and trading. In June 2019, the Financial Action Task Force (FATF) recommended that wire transfers of cryptocurrencies should be subject to the requirements of its Travel Rule, which requires AML compliance.5

As of December 2021, El Salvador was the only country in the world to allow Bitcoin as legal tender for monetary transactions. In the rest of the world, cryptocurrency regulation varies by jurisdiction.

Japan's Payment Services Act defines Bitcoin as legal property.6 Cryptocurrency exchanges operating in the country are subject to collect information about the customer and details relating to the wire transfer. China has banned cryptocurrency exchanges and mining within its borders. India was reported to be formulating a framework for cryptocurrencies in December.7

Cryptocurrencies are legal in the European Union. Derivatives and other products that use cryptocurrencies will need to qualify as "financial instruments." In June 2021, the European Commission released the Markets in Crypto-Assets (MiCA) regulation that sets safeguards for regulation and establishes rules for companies or vendors providing financial services using cryptocurrencies.8

Within the United States, the biggest and most sophisticated financial market in the world, crypto derivatives such as Bitcoin futures are available on the Chicago Mercantile Exchange. The Securities and Exchange Commission (SEC) has said that Bitcoin and Ethereum are not securities.

 

Although cryptocurrencies are considered a form of money, the Internal Revenue Service (IRS) treats them as a financial asset or property. And, as with most other investments, if you reap capital gains in selling or trading cryptocurrencies, the government wants a piece of the profits. On May 20, 2021, the U.S. Department of the Treasury announced a proposal that would require taxpayers to report any cryptocurrency transaction of and above $10,000 to the IRS.9 How exactly the IRS would tax proceeds—as capital gains or ordinary income—depends on how long the taxpayer held the cryptocurrency.10

Types of Cryptocurrency

Bitcoin is the most popular and valuable cryptocurrency. An anonymous person called Satoshi Nakamoto invented it and introduced it to the world via a white paper in 2008. There are thousands of cryptocurrencies present in the market today.

Each cryptocurrency claims to have a different function and specification. For example, Ethereum's ether markets itself as gas for the underlying smart contract platform. Ripple's XRP is used by banks to facilitate transfers between different geographies.

Bitcoin, which was made available to the public in 2009, remains the most widely traded and covered cryptocurrency. As of May 2022, there were over 19 million bitcoins in circulation with a total market cap of around $576 billion. Only 21 million bitcoins will ever exist.3

In the wake of Bitcoin's success, many other cryptocurrencies, known as "altcoins," have been launched. Some of these are clones or forks of Bitcoin, while others are new currencies that were built from scratch. They include Solana, Litecoin, Ethereum, Cardano, and EOS. By November 2021, the aggregate value of all the cryptocurrencies in existence had reached over $2.1 trillion—Bitcoin represented approximately 41% of that total value.4

Understanding Cryptocurrencies

Cryptocurrencies are digital or virtual currencies underpinned by cryptographic systems. They enable secure online payments without the use of third-party intermediaries. "Crypto" refers to the various encryption algorithms and cryptographic techniques that safeguard these entries, such as elliptical curve encryption, public-private key pairs, and hashing functions.

Cryptocurrencies can be mined or purchased from cryptocurrency exchanges. Not all e-commerce sites allow purchases using cryptocurrencies. In fact, cryptocurrencies, even popular ones like Bitcoin, are hardly used for retail transactions. However, the skyrocketing value of cryptocurrencies has made them popular as trading instruments. To a limited extent, they are also used for cross-border transfers.

Blockchain

Central to the appeal and functionality of Bitcoin and other cryptocurrencies is blockchain technology. As its name indicates, blockchain is essentially a set of connected blocks or an online ledger. Each block contains a set of transactions that have been independently verified by each member of the network.

Every new block generated must be verified by each node before being confirmed, making it almost impossible to forge transaction histories.1 The contents of the online ledger must be agreed upon by the entire network of an individual node, or computer maintaining a copy of the ledger.

Experts say that blockchain technology can serve multiple industries, such as supply chains, and processes such as online voting and crowdfunding. Financial institutions such as JPMorgan Chase & Co. (JPM) are testing the use of blockchain technology to lower transaction costs by streamlining payment processing.2

What Is Cryptocurrency?

A cryptocurrency is a digital or virtual currency that is secured by cryptography, which makes it nearly impossible to counterfeit or double-spend. Many cryptocurrencies are decentralized networks based on blockchain technology—a distributed ledger enforced by a disparate network of computers.

A defining feature of cryptocurrencies is that they are generally not issued by any central authority, rendering them theoretically immune to government interference or manipulation.

KEY TAKEAWAYS

  • A cryptocurrency is a form of digital asset based on a network that is distributed across a large number of computers. This decentralized structure allows them to exist outside the control of governments and central authorities.
  • Some experts believe that blockchain and related technology will disrupt many industries, including finance and law.
  • The advantages of cryptocurrencies include cheaper and faster money transfers and decentralized systems that do not collapse at a single point of failure.
  • The disadvantages of cryptocurrencies include their price volatility, high energy consumption for mining activities, and use in criminal activities.

2. Understanding Cryptocurrency

2.1 Definition and Characteristics

Cryptocurrency is a digital or virtual form of currency that utilizes cryptography for security. It is decentralized and operates on a technology called blockchain, which is a distributed ledger that records all transactions across a network of computers. Cryptocurrencies are typically not controlled by any central authority, such as a government or financial institution.

Key characteristics of cryptocurrency include:

  • Decentralization: Cryptocurrencies operate on decentralized networks, where no single entity has control over the currency or the transactions.
  • Security: Cryptocurrencies use cryptographic techniques to secure transactions and control the creation of new units.
  • Anonymity: While not all cryptocurrencies offer complete anonymity, many provide a level of privacy by using pseudonyms or encrypted addresses.

2.2 How Cryptocurrency Works

Cryptocurrency works through a combination of cryptographic algorithms, peer-to-peer networks, and consensus mechanisms. Transactions are verified and recorded on the blockchain, ensuring transparency and immutability. Cryptocurrency miners or validators use computational power to solve complex mathematical problems, which helps secure the network and validate transactions.

3. The Rise of Cryptocurrency

3.1 Bitcoin: The First Cryptocurrency

Bitcoin, introduced by an anonymous person or group known as Satoshi Nakamoto, marked the beginning of the cryptocurrency revolution. It introduced the concept of a decentralized digital currency, powered by blockchain technology. Bitcoin's success paved the way for the development and growth of numerous other cryptocurrencies.

3.2 Expansion and Diversification

Since the introduction of Bitcoin, the cryptocurrency landscape has expanded and diversified. Ethereum brought smart contracts and decentralized applications (DApps) to the forefront. Ripple focused on facilitating fast and low-cost international money transfers. Litecoin, Bitcoin Cash, and many others emerged, each with its own unique features and value propositions.

4. Benefits and Advantages of Cryptocurrency

4.1 Decentralization and Transparency

One of the primary advantages of cryptocurrency is its decentralized nature. It eliminates the need for intermediaries, such as banks, and allows for direct peer-to-peer transactions. This decentralization also leads to increased transparency, as all transactions are recorded on the blockchain and can be viewed by anyone. This transparency helps prevent fraud and ensures the integrity of the transaction history.

4.2 Security and Privacy

Cryptocurrencies offer enhanced security compared to traditional financial systems. The use of cryptographic algorithms makes it extremely difficult for unauthorized parties to tamper with transactions or counterfeit the currency. Additionally, the pseudonymous nature of transactions provides a level of privacy, allowing users to maintain their financial information confidential.

4.3 Financial Inclusion

Cryptocurrency has the potential to foster financial inclusion, particularly in underserved regions with limited access to traditional banking services. With a smartphone and an internet connection, individuals can participate in the global economy and have control over their finances. Cryptocurrencies eliminate barriers such as geographical restrictions and high transaction fees, empowering individuals who were previously excluded from the formal financial system.

5. Challenges and Concerns

While cryptocurrency offers numerous benefits, it also faces challenges and concerns that need to be addressed for its widespread adoption.

5.1 Volatility and Price Fluctuations

Cryptocurrencies are known for their price volatility. The value of cryptocurrencies can experience significant fluctuations, which can pose risks for investors and merchants. However, as the market matures and more participants join, it is expected that volatility will decrease, leading to a more stable cryptocurrency ecosystem.

5.2 Regulatory and Legal Uncertainty

The regulatory landscape surrounding cryptocurrencies is still evolving. Governments and regulatory bodies are grappling with how to best regulate and oversee this innovative technology. Concerns regarding money laundering, tax evasion, and consumer protection have led to varying degrees of regulation in different jurisdictions. Clear and consistent regulations are necessary to provide certainty and foster trust in the cryptocurrency market.

5.3 Scalability and Energy Consumption

As the popularity of cryptocurrencies grows, scalability becomes a significant challenge. Bitcoin, for example, has faced limitations in terms of transaction processing speed and scalability. Additionally, some consensus mechanisms, like proof-of-work, require substantial computational power and energy consumption, raising environmental concerns. Research and development efforts are underway to address these scalability and energy efficiency issues.
